摘 要:针对我国《生活饮用水标准检验方法》(GB/T 5750—2006)实施中的使用情况进行调查和分析,以期为标准检验方法的修订提供依据和建议。以该标准使用机构为调查对象,在全国范围内开展问卷调查并进行数据分析。对385家机构的调查结果显示,GB/T 5750—2006中301个检验方法的修订率在0%~6.49%之间,仅有5个检验方法的删除率大于15%。被调查对象认为GB/T5750—2006中84.7%的检验方法能够满足饮用水检测需求,建议予以保留。GB/T 5750—2006使用率较高,适用性较强,在水质检测中发挥了重要作用,但是也存在一些技术落后的检验方法,建议修订或删除,同时建议增加水质检验相关的新技术和新方法。In order to improve the revision of the standard test methods,this paper investigates and analyzes the application of Standard Test Methods for Drinking Water(GB/T 5750-2006)in the implementation process.In the whole country,the institutions that use this standard are investigated,and the data are analyzed.A total of 385 valid questionnaires were collected in this survey.The revision rate of 301 test methods in GB/T 5750-2006 was between 0%and 6.49%,and only 5 examination methods had a deletion rate of more than 15%.The respondents believe that 84.7%of the standard test methods meet the requirements of drinking water test and should be retained.The standard test method has high utilization rate and strong applicability,and has played an important role in water quality detection.However,some test methods are identified to be out-of-date.It is suggested to revise or delete such methods and add novel technologies and methods for water quality tests.
